Raising a Daughter for Marriage: The Essential Conversations Before She Starts Her New Life

In Indian culture, marriage is widely seen as a bond between two families, not just two individuals. As a daughter prepares to leave her childhood home, parents often focus on teaching her to respect everyone, nurture relationships, and keep the family united. While these values remain important, today’s world demands something more. A successful marriage is no longer just about compromise—it is equally about understanding one’s own self-worth and rights.

Unfortunately, many young women face mistreatment after marriage. The love and respect they received in their parents’ home may not always be mirrored in their new household. Some endure emotional pressure, constant criticism, or even outright disrespect. Others suffer in silence because they were raised to believe that keeping the peace means tolerating everything. When a daughter finally gathers the courage to share her struggles, parents often respond with well-meaning but harmful advice: “It will get better with time,” or “Just ignore it and move on.” However, excessive compromise can gradually destroy a woman’s self-esteem.

Strong relationships are built on mutual respect, safety, and understanding. For this reason, a few honest conversations before marriage can equip a daughter with the mental strength and independence she needs. If your daughter is about to get married, here are five crucial lessons every parent should share before her farewell.

Never Compromise Your Self-Respect

Teach your daughter that while it is important to nurture a relationship, she should never sacrifice her dignity at any cost. If someone repeatedly humiliates her, makes snide remarks, or applies emotional pressure, she does not have to accept it as normal. Silence in the face of ongoing disrespect is not a virtue—it is a warning sign. She must learn to recognize when her self-worth is being attacked and have the courage to address it.

Stay Financially Aware and Independent

Financial literacy is a powerful tool for any woman, even after marriage. Encourage your daughter to understand basic banking, savings, and essential documents. Knowing how to manage money not only makes her self-reliant but also boosts her confidence. Financial awareness gives her a safety net and ensures she is never completely dependent on others for her needs or decisions.

Do Not Bottle Up Your Emotions

Adjusting to a new environment is necessary, but silently enduring every hurt or difficulty is not healthy. Let your daughter know that she can openly share her feelings and problems with trusted family members or friends. Suppressing emotions only leads to inner turmoil and loneliness. She should feel empowered to speak up when something bothers her, rather than carrying the weight alone.

Learn to Recognize Unacceptable Behavior

Many forms of mistreatment are subtle and easy to dismiss. Emotional manipulation, repeated insults, excessive control, or constant belittling can all be part of an unhealthy dynamic. Help your daughter understand what a respectful relationship looks like and which behaviors should never be normalized. She needs to trust her instincts and know that she has the right to say “no” to anything that makes her feel unsafe or devalued.

Remember That Her Family Will Always Stand by Her

During the farewell, give your daughter the unwavering assurance that her family will always be her support system. Many women hide their struggles simply because they fear what others will say. The emotional backing of her parents and siblings can make all the difference when she faces difficult times. Let her know that no matter what happens, she will never have to face her challenges alone.
